Chelsea set to make shock Wayne Hennessey contract offer to be back-up keeper after 34-year-old left Crystal Palace

CHELSEA are reportedly interested in signing Wales goalkeeper Wayne Hennessey after he left Crystal Palace.

The Eagles released Hennessey, 34, upon the expiration of his contract this summer.

Wayne Hennessey recently left Crystal Palace after eight years at the club
Thomas Tuchel is yet to make a signing at Chelsea

He spent eight years at the club and made 110 appearances in the Premier League but lost his place in the side to Vicente Guaita.

And now Chelsea are set to make a shock move for the veteran, according to the Express.

Willy Cabellero left Stamford Bridge last month and Thomas Tuchel is keen to add experience to his goalkeeping options.

The Blues boss has Edouard Mendy and Kepa Arrizabalaga at his disposal and it is believed Hennessey would act as the third-choice keeper.

He would fulfil a similar role to the one Rob Green performed when he was at Chelsea for the 2018/19 season.

And Hennessey could become Tuchel’s first signing as Chelsea boss.

The 47-year-old is chasing other options however, and will have been alert to the fact Declan Rice recently rejected two West Ham contract offers.
